A component that only renders the first child either by index or the first
visible one..
Attributes |
Name | Required | Request-time | Type | Description |
type | false | false | java.lang.String | The filter type: first|index. first: the first list value should evaluate to a Number
or a value that can be parsed into an integer. index: A collection,
array or comma-separated list of numbers. (Default: "first") |
value | false | false | java.lang.String | The value valid for the type. If this evaluates to null, the first child will
be rendered.
If the type is "first", this value will be ignored, as "first" always
renders the first rendered item.
If the type is "index", the value must be a number. |
id | false | false | java.lang.String | An identifier for this particular component instance within
a component view.
The id must be unique within the scope of the tag's enclosing
NamingContainer (eg h:form or f:subview). The id is
not necessarily unique across all components in the current view
This value must be a static value, ie not change over the lifetime
of a component. It cannot be defined via an EL expression; only
a string is permitted.
|
rendered | false | false | java.lang.String | A boolean value that indicates whether this component should be rendered.
Default value: true. |
binding | false | false | java.lang.String | Identifies a backing bean property (of type UIComponent or appropriate subclass) to bind to this component instance. This value must be an EL expression. |